Hacienda Ibarra in world map

Hacienda Ibarra in world map. The following map shows the location of Hacienda Ibarra in the world. Latitude and longitude of Hacienda Ibarra: 0°18'00.0"S, 78°32'60.0"W

Please select map: Hacienda Ibarra in world mapMap of Hacienda Ibarra
Hacienda Ibarra in world map
Hacienda Ibarra, Ecuador in world map